Stonehill Ice Hockey Sweeps NE10 Weekly Honors

Feb 3, 2020

Stonehill Ice Hockey freshman forward Brandon Nehmner, senior forward Cameron Wright, and senior goalie Matthew Schoen were awarded weekly honors by the NE10 for their performances over the last week. Nehmer was named NE10 Rookie of the Week after being one of two Skyhawks to tally four points in the two-game week. The freshman totaled four assists with three of them in a big 7-2 Franklin Pierce win Saturday night. This was his first-career game with three points and his third-career game with multiple points. In the second game against the Ravens, he had the first two assists of the game, back-to-back. Wright was named NE10 Player of the Week after leading the Skyhawks with four points in a two-game week where the team went 1-0-1 in conference play. Stonehill tied Franklin Pierce, 3-3, as the senior tallied an assist. He later totaled three points in a 7-2 victory with one goal and two assists. This was Wright’s fourth game this year with three points and he finished the week with a +3 rating. Schoen was named NE10 Goaltender of the Week after leading the Skyhawks to a 1-0-1 week including a big 7-2 victory over Franklin Pierce where he produced 46 saves. He allowed five goals in two games for a 2.40 goals-against average totaling 83 saves out of the 88 total shots this week. In the past 11 games, the Skyhawks have lost just twice.
